School's mission is to promote the excellence of Christ through academic and behavioral success.
The Life Academy uses the abeka curriculum for all students.
Abeka's outstanding reading program has a strong, systematic phonetic approach.
It builds independent, confident reading. The curriculum is geared towards the average to above average learner.
We encourage and expect all students to provide their maximum effort on all academic work. By the third grade, students can read basically anything.
